Absorption Mini Fridges vs. Cooling Units: Key Distinctions
Choosing between an silent mini fridge and a traditional unit can be difficult due to their vastly different technologies . Compressor fridges, the prevalent type, utilize a pump and refrigerant to actively chill the internal temperature. This method generally offers superior temperature control and can achieve lower temperatures, but they are noisier and use more electricity . In opposition, absorption models employ heat—often from gas —to power the function. They are much silent —making them ideal for bedrooms —and can operate without an electrical outlet, although their performance is generally less and they tend to be pricier .
- Compressor Fridges: Noisier , Superior Temperature Control , Higher Power Usage
- Silent Fridges: Silent , Reduced Cooling Capacity , Higher Purchase Cost
